There are a few house rules we use to make it a little grittier, but nothing earth shattering. Only thing to really get use too is short rest = one day and long rest = one week. This is more story than mechanics, as the “adventuring day” is the same. We still do roughly 6-8 encounters before long rest. The increase time helps stories and gives reason for downtime. (good for RP)
